WebStonehenge is in a World Heritage Site of over 2000 hectares that is considered one of the most archaeologically rich in Europe. It is home to some of the most important Neolithic and Bronze Age finds and structures in the UK, and contains some 200 scheduled monuments. WebHow to get from London to Stonehenge By train. At-a-glance: Train from London Waterloo to Salisbury train station (1 hour & 25 min); 36 trains per day; + bus (25 mins) or taxi (15 mins) to Stonehenge; Taking a trip to … Web8 nov. 2024 · Travelers actually don’t have that many options for getting to Stonehenge because of its location in the English countryside. The easiest way to reach the tourist attraction is by car; it’s possible to drive to Stonehenge from London in under two hours. Cheap rental cars can be booked on Rentalcars.com. Web9 okt. 2024 · Stonehenge is a UNESCO World Heritage Site and an English Heritage site. It is situated in the county of Wiltshire in England close to the cathedral city of Salisbury. Visiting Stonehenge from London takes approximately 2 1/2 hours so it is an easy day trip from London by train or for a day tour. It was built in several stages: the first monument was an early henge monument, built about 5,000 years ago, and the unique stone circle was erected in the late Neolithic period about 2500 BC.
